Outils pour utilisateurs

Outils du site


local:staticguitexts:technique

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Prochaine révision
Révision précédente
local:staticguitexts:technique [2026/01/13 07:19] – créée - modification externe 127.0.0.1local:staticguitexts:technique [2026/04/14 10:36] (Version actuelle) – [INsérer un texte statique dans une interface de moodle] admin
Ligne 3: Ligne 3:
 ===== Guide technique ===== ===== Guide technique =====
 ===== Textes statiques ===== ===== Textes statiques =====
 +
 +====Capacités====
  
   * local/statiguitext:edit : Les personnes avec cette capacité peuvent modifier le texte via une roue crantée d'accès.   * local/statiguitext:edit : Les personnes avec cette capacité peuvent modifier le texte via une roue crantée d'accès.
  
 +====Insérer un texte statique dans une interface de moodle====
 +
 +Les développeurs pourront utiliser un appel simple pour mettre en place un texte éditorial dans leur interface :
 +
 +   require_once($CFG->dirroot.'/local/staticguitexts/lib.php');
 +   $key = '<an unique site wide key>';
 +   $returnurl = new moodle_url($ME);
 +   $extracapability = false;
 +   $textinsert = local_print_static_text($key, $returnurl, $extracapability, true);
 +   echo $textinsert;
 +
 +''returnurl'' doit en général revenir à la page où le texte est inséré. Comme le plugin StaticGUIText est générique, il ne peut présumer par lui-même de la page de retour du mécanisme d'édition.
 +
 +Une capacité additionnelle peut être précisée lors de l'appel, Cette capacité permettra de désigner localement les personnes qui peuvent éditer le contenu. Elle devra être obtenue au niveau "site".
 --------- ---------
  
local/staticguitexts/technique.1768288744.txt.gz · Dernière modification : de 127.0.0.1

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ki